The Instigator Podcast 11.2 – Sabres Enjoy Promising Prospect Challenge

Sabres training camp is right around the corner, with their first preseason game fewer than five days away. The club wrapped up a 3-0 showing at the Prospects Challenge, driven mostly by the play of Matthew Savoie, Isak Rosen, Alexander Kisakov and Tyson Kozak. It was a strong showing for some of Buffalo’s most vital prospects, many of whom will be suiting up for Rochester this coming season.

We also discuss Nathan MacKinnon’s new contract in Colorado and the retirement announcements for Zdeno Chara and PK Subban.
